Why Bulldog Hair Can Be Difficult to Vacuum

Bulldogs have short coats, so owners sometimes assume their hair will be easy to clean. In reality, short hairs can be particularly stubborn because they can become lodged between carpet fibers and woven upholstery.

Instead of forming obvious clumps, Bulldog hair can create a fine layer across carpet, furniture and pet bedding that gradually builds up over time.

Short Embedded Hair

Short Bulldog hairs can work down between carpet fibers where suction alone may not remove them efficiently.

Hair Clings to Furniture

Couches, blankets, fabric chairs and dog beds can hold short Bulldog hair very tightly.

Steady Shedding

Small amounts of hair can spread around the home every day even when there are no obvious piles of loose fur.

What Makes a Vacuum Better for Bulldog Hair?

Strong Carpet Agitation

A powered brush roll helps loosen short hairs that have become lodged between carpet fibers.

Good Airflow

Once the brush roll loosens the hair, strong usable airflow helps move that material into the vacuum.

Effective Furniture Cleaning

A Bulldog that spends time on couches and beds can leave a surprising amount of hair on fabric. A useful upholstery tool and good hose reach are important.

Good Hard-Floor Pickup

Short Bulldog hairs can scatter across hardwood, tile and vinyl flooring. A proper hard-floor tool helps collect them without simply pushing them around.

Quality Filtration

A good pet vacuum should capture household dust and pet debris in addition to visible Bulldog hair.

Short Bulldog Hair Can Be More Stubborn Than Long Fluffy Hair

Long fluffy fur is easy to see, but short Bulldog hair can become pushed deep into carpeting or wedged into woven furniture fabric.

That means the most important features are not simply high suction numbers. The vacuum also needs effective brush agitation, good airflow and useful upholstery tools.

For this type of pet hair, a quality carpet nozzle can make a major difference because the brush physically loosens hairs before the vacuum carries them away.

Bagged Vacuums for Allergy-Conscious Bulldog Homes

No vacuum alone can make a home allergen-free. Overall filtration depends on the bag, machine sealing, filters and exhaust design.

However, a quality bagged vacuum provides the practical advantage of keeping collected Bulldog hair, household dust and debris enclosed until the bag is removed.

How Often Should You Vacuum With a Bulldog?

The ideal schedule depends on your Bulldog and flooring, but consistent cleaning helps keep short hairs from becoming deeply embedded.

  • Daily or every other day: visible hair in favorite Bulldog areas.
  • Two to three times per week: carpet and area rugs.
  • Weekly: deeper whole-home cleaning.
  • Weekly: couches, blankets, dog beds and upholstered chairs.
  • During heavier shedding: increase cleaning frequency as needed.

Pay Extra Attention to Furniture

Because short Bulldog hair can become embedded in fabric, couches and dog beds may need more frequent attention than the floors.

Watch Bags, Filters and Airflow

A full bag, dirty filter or clog can reduce pickup performance, especially when trying to remove embedded hair from carpet.
